What is a psychiatric assessment?

A psychiatric examination is an essential action in detecting a psychological health condition. The process includes a psychiatrist (a medical doctor who specialises in mental disorder) performing an interview and collecting details about the patient's symptoms, previous experiences, social scenarios and psychological responses. Psychiatrists likewise think about the effect of any medications or supplements that the patient might be taking.

Psychiatric evaluations can be conducted in inpatient settings, such as health centers or psychiatric facilities, or outpatient settings, such as personal centers or physicians' workplaces. Inpatient psychiatric evaluations frequently occur in emergency circumstances when clients need immediate or substantial treatment due to a mental health crisis or safety issues. Psychiatric nurses, occupational therapists and psychologists might also conduct medical assessments with patients who are hospitalised.

The psychiatrist will utilize different techniques to collect information throughout the psychiatric assessment, including interviews and surveys. They will ask the patient about their present symptoms and previous experiences, consisting of any traumatic events that they have actually experienced. They will also analyze the patient's habits and body language to get a better understanding of their feelings and habits. They might likewise ask for cooperation with other health care providers, therapists or teachers to gain a more comprehensive image of the patient's circumstance and behavior.

Depending on the situation, the psychiatrist may also purchase laboratory tests to look for any physical reasons for the patient's signs. These may include blood and urine tests, thyroid function testing, electrolyte screening or brain scans. Sometimes, the psychiatrist might likewise buy x-rays or other imaging studies to rule out a possible medical issue, such as an injury or growth.

The psychiatrist will then examine the gathered information and create a precise medical diagnosis. They will then recommend an appropriate treatment prepare for the patient. This could involve psychotherapy, medication management or way of life modifications. In addition, the psychiatrist will recommend the patient of any extra resources or specialists that they might require to help them manage their mental health condition. For instance, an individual who has been identified with anxiety might be recommended to participate in support groups or take part in group treatment.

What should I get out of a psychiatric assessment?

A psychiatric assessment can feel invasive and invasive, but it's important that you answer all the concerns totally and honestly. This will help the psychiatrist identify any psychological health conditions that are causing you symptoms. You may be asked concerns about your state of mind and how typically you experience them, what medications you're presently taking, whether you have had any previous psychiatric treatment, and more. You might likewise be inquired about your family history, your relationship with your enjoyed ones, and any distressing experiences you've had.

A skilled therapist will use open-ended questions that offer you area to explain your feelings and behaviours. This can be a hard process, however it's essential for a correct medical diagnosis and the very best possible treatment strategy. Your therapist might refer you to another health care expert for additional testing, such as a doctor, psychologist, or social worker. You may be asked to complete a standardised composed questionnaire and go through imaging or blood tests.

During the interview, your psychiatrist will assess your characteristic and way of life, such as your tolerance of disappointment and your ability to handle emotions. They will likewise consider your coping mechanisms, which could include drug or alcohol use, smoking habits, or eating patterns. They will try to find behavioural indications of a psychological health condition, such as obsessions (stressful recurring thoughts), obsessions (extreme and purposeful habits you are driven to do), or delusions (fixed incorrect beliefs that are held despite proof to the contrary).

The psychiatrist will ask about any previous treatment and current medications that you are taking. They will also need to know if you have any physical health concerns, as some medical conditions can impact your mental health. They'll check if you're having any suicidal ideas and assess your risk of harming yourself or others. They'll also take into consideration your cultural background, as it can have a big effect on how you see and deal with psychological health battles.

Your psychiatrist will then identify any mental health conditions that are triggering your signs and create a bespoke treatment strategy. The strategy will consist of a mix of medication and psychotherapy. They'll discuss the diagnosis in clear terms, and you can ask any concerns that you have.
